1 - IPO Success and Oversubscription: Kali Metals' IPO was significantly oversubscribed, indicating strong investor interest. The company raised its targeted $15 million quickly, demonstrating robust market confidence and demand.
2 - Strategic Asset Base: The company was formed from the spin-out of lithium assets owned by ASX-listed Kalamazoo Resources in Western Australia, New South Wales, and Victoria. This diverse asset base positions Kali Metals advantageously for exploration and development.
3 - Higginsville Lithium Project: The incorporation of the Higginsville Lithium Project from Karora Resources Inc. into Kali Metals' portfolio is a strategic move, expected to be a key driver in their exploration endeavors.

11 - Significant Support from Mineral Resources (MinRes): With a substantial stake from MinRes, Kali Metals enjoys strong industry confidence and strategic support, crucial for its financial stability and operational expertise.
12 - High-Grade Lithium Discovery at Higginsville: The discovery of up to 3.69% lithium in rock chips at Higginsville underpins Kali Metals' exploration strategy and resource estimation, significantly enhancing its role as a lithium supplier.
13 - Partnerships with Key Industry Players: In addition to MinRes support (6.4million so far and 1.8m for CE directly), Kali Metals has a joint venture with SQM (Sociedad Química y Minera), a major lithium producer. Under this deal, SQM can gain a 70% stake in two of Kali’s three Pilbara projects (DOM’s Hill and Marble Bar) by spending $12 million over four years to support exploration work.
